5. The sum of the first few terms in the geometric series is Sn, 4a 1, 2a2, a3 becomes arithmetic progression. If a 1= 1, then S4=?
sn=a 1( 1-q^n)/( 1-q)
a 1 = 1 4a 1 = 4 a2 = q 2 a2 = 2q a3=q^2
2q-4=q^2-2q q=2
s4=( 1-2^4)/( 1-2)= 15
6. arithmetic progression a3=7, a5+a7=26, and the sum of the preceding items of an is Sn. What about an and Sn?
a5=a3+2d a7=a3+4d
a5+a7=2a3+6d=26
6d=26-2a3=26-2*7= 12
D=2, so a 1=a3-2d=7-4=3.
an=3+(n- 1)*2=2n+ 1
Sn=(3+2n+ 1)n/2=n(n+2)
